Sloop Days at Naughty Pine, An Oceanfront Retreat
Welcome to Sloop Days at Naughty Pine. Nestled in the heart of Friendship, Maine, overlooking Friendship Harbor, this charming artist retreat offers an idyllic setting for creativity and relaxation. Surrounded by the picturesque beauty of lobster country, this property provides a serene escape directly on the Atlantic waterfront. Flanked by the industrious hum of two working lobster wharves, you can immerse yourself in the authentic Maine lifestyle and observe lobster fishers at work right from the comfort of your living room. If your timing is right, you may even get an opportunity to catch a boat ride and tour.
Friendship is a haven of tranquility and natural beauty, steadfastly maintaining its character amidst the pressures of development. This town, rich in lobster-fishing heritage, offers no shortage of adventure, or scenes to capture on canvas or film. From the Friendship Sloop Society's annual July festival, with its whimsical races, to the Friendship History Museum's captivating exhibits, to the collection of protected Nature Preserves just waiting to be explored, there's plenty here to fuel your soul.
Our accommodations are tailored for artists seeking inspiration from Maine's mid-coastal splendor, couples looking for a romantic coastal getaway, or for a family looking to make a special memory and spend quality time together.
The property consists of two buildings. The Main House which can sleep up to 10 guests comfortably consists of three floors, two kitchens, four bedrooms, three bathrooms, and a laundry room. The Coach House, which is directly behind the Main House, hosts another bedroom and is available to accommodate two additional people.
Eating options in the vicinity include Moody's Diner, Wallaceâs Market, Jameson Point Lobster, and more! For traditional diner fare and an array of restaurants youâll find nearby towns offering everything from casual to gourmet dining experiences. Local groceries and organic food stores are within easy reach, ensuring you have everything you need for your stay.
Whether you're exploring the rugged Maine coastline, the rich history of Friendship, or simply soaking in the serene atmosphere, our property provides the perfect backdrop for your next retreat. Book your stay and experience the unique charm of Friendship, Maine.
